How many hours of health education do kids need? - support.etr.org

(1 days ago) WebThe National Health Education Standards recommend that students in Pre-K to Grade 2 receive a minimum of 40 hours and students in Grades 3 to 12 receive a minimum of 80 hours of instruction in health education per academic year.
